Ali Campbell from UB40 chats to I Like Music
Now, you've got dub and reggae everywhere around the world. Austria, Germany, home grown Dub, you've got Seed and you've got Gentlemen from Germany who are really respected in Jamaica. There are as probably more white exponents of reggae now than there are black, which makes me laugh after going through all that "White reggae band" crap that they used to say. I didn't mind that because I am white, but the black half of the band really got pissed off with that. But we don't get those comments any more because lots of white people make reggae. Just because we were the first multi-racial reggae band we helped to change things and to popularise dub.
